The beach community called Leucadia sits perched above the pacific ocean on the northern border of Encinitas, a quintessential beach town. Cafes, art galleries, surf stores, Pilates and Yoga studios, boutiques and spas line the west side of Highway 101 through Leucadia. The railroad tracks on the East side of the street prevent businesses from opening there and the land is open and rustic. A «Keep Leucadia Funky» campaign thrives here with the goal of preserving the old school charm of the community. We like the eclectic mix of art and culture and shun big business. The name Leucadia, a Greek word that literally means«Place of Refuge» came from spiritual English settlers who fell in love with the cool ocean breezes and flowers. The Greek influence remains with streets named after Greek gods and flowers. I love this beach side community and am glad to share the rich history on Unilocal
